		<description>This is just a minor correction but from what the employees of Yosemite have been saying, Cal Trans had pulled the contractor from Hwy 140 and pulled out themselves because the area was too dangerous.  We were told that they weren't even going to look at the road for two weeks. Then today 5/30 it slid big time and covered the road with debris even going into the river. It's very tough on the employees living in Mariposa because they have a 2 hours commute each way, commuting with tourist traffic. Believe me they are tired!!!</description>
